The importance of Crypto Recovery
Cryptocurrencies, such as Bitcoin, Ethereum, and others, operate on decentralized networks where transactions are encrypted and recorded on a blockchain. While this provides a high level of security, it also means that once a transaction is completed, it cannot be reversed. In the traditional banking system, lost funds or fraudulent transactions can often be reversed or corrected through customer service channels. With cryptocurrency, however, there is no central authority to turn to for assistance.
Crypto recovery experts fill this gap by using specialized tools and strategies to help recover lost funds. Their role is increasingly important as the global adoption of digital currencies grows and the number of cases involving lost or stolen crypto assets rises. Recovery efforts can range from retrieving assets from forgotten wallets to tracing transactions through the blockchain to identify theft or scams.
Common Reasons for Crypto Loss
One of the primary reasons individuals lose access to their cryptocurrency is the loss of private keys. Private keys are essentially the password to a crypto wallet, allowing users to access and transfer their digital assets. If these keys are lost or forgotten, there is no direct way to access the funds stored in the wallet. While some individuals may take steps to securely store their keys, human error can still occur, leading to accidental loss.
Hacking and cyberattacks are another common cause of crypto loss. Hackers may target wallets or exchanges, exploiting vulnerabilities in security systems to steal funds. In some cases, phishing attacks or malware may trick users into revealing their private keys or passwords, leading to unauthorized access to their wallets.
Finally, scams have become increasingly prevalent in the cryptocurrency space. Fraudsters may set up fake investment schemes, posing as legitimate businesses, or create fraudulent Initial Coin Offerings (ICOs), luring investors into sending funds with the promise of high returns. Once the funds are sent, the scammers disappear, leaving the victims with little recourse for recovering their money.
How Crypto Recovery Experts Work
Crypto recovery experts use a combination of technical expertise and investigative skills to assist with the recovery of lost or stolen cryptocurrency. These professionals often have a deep understanding of blockchain technology, cryptography, and cybersecurity, which allows them to analyze complex blockchain transactions, track the movement of funds, and identify potential recovery options.
In cases where private keys have been lost, recovery experts may work with specialized software to attempt to retrieve the keys or identify any potential backups that may exist. This process can be incredibly difficult, as private keys are designed to be nearly impossible to recover if lost. However, some recovery experts have developed unique methods for unlocking wallets or recovering access to digital assets in certain situations.
When hacking or theft is involved, crypto recovery experts often turn to blockchain analysis. Blockchain analysis involves tracing the movement of funds through the blockchain network, identifying the destination of the stolen assets, and working with law enforcement or other agencies to recover the funds. This can be a time-consuming and labor-intensive process, but in some cases, it has led to the successful recovery of stolen crypto.
Additionally, recovery experts may assist victims of scams by conducting thorough investigations into fraudulent schemes. This may involve tracking the scammers through online forums, social media, and other digital channels, as well as working with legal authorities to bring the perpetrators to justice.
Legal and Ethical Considerations
Crypto recovery is a relatively new field, and as such, it is not without its legal and ethical challenges. The decentralized nature of cryptocurrencies means that different jurisdictions have different laws regarding the ownership and recovery of digital assets. In some cases, recovery experts may need to navigate complex legal frameworks to ensure that their efforts are in compliance with local laws.
Furthermore, the anonymity of cryptocurrency transactions presents ethical considerations. While crypto recovery experts aim to help legitimate victims retrieve their lost funds, there is always the risk that bad actors could attempt to use their services to recover assets that were obtained through illegal means. As a result, reputable crypto recovery experts often take steps to verify the legitimacy of their clients and ensure that they are working within legal and ethical boundaries.
